Subject: [PATCH v3 1/6] kexec: define KEXEC_UPDATE_ELFCOREHDR
Date: Wed, 27 Sep 2023 14:11:31 -0400	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20230927181136.2627-2-eric.devolder@oracle.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20230927181136.2627-1-eric.devolder@oracle.com>

The Linux kernel defines this flag to indicate that the kexec_load()'ed
image is setup so that the kernel may directly modify the elfcorehdr
(and not cause the purgatory digest checksum to fail) in response to
CPU or memory hot un/plug and/or on/offline events.

Define this flag to match/mirror the kernel flag.
